[__jitsi_meet] Add --abort-conference-count parameter
Only has an effect if the prometheus exporter is enabled and if it is not
empty (default).
If at least this many conferences are active on the server, the type will
bail out before making any changes.
This is useful if you want to avoid service disruptions due to e.g. an SLA.

[__jitsi_meet] Unconfuse jitsi-version and secured domains
Closes #14 by committing to keeping the package up to date as promptly as
possible; else weird  things happen and there are no real good solutions for
this.  E.g. we have seen in the past that due to security issues, a jitsi
dependency  needs to be upgraded, but some package that jitsi-meet depends upon
also has an upper limit on that package's version.

A note was added to the manpage in order make it explicit that maintenance of
this type can be sponsored to ensure its proper functioning.

Closes #15 by using `__file`. This will also allow us to have more control over
jicofo's settings, which might be important when we start doing recordings.
